Job Summary
The Cybersecurity Sr. Sales Specialist is a senior, field-facing cybersecurity leader responsible for driving OEM sales and services-led growth, accelerating deal velocity, and owning complex cybersecurity engagements across assigned enterprise accounts.
Essential Functions
- Lead pre-sales cybersecurity engagements across assigned enterprise accounts, aligning solutions to customer risk, business objectives, and security outcomes.
- Serve as a primary technical and advisory liaison for customers during the sales cycle, leading discovery, understanding requirements, and guiding solution strategy.
- Partner closely with Account Executives and the Practice to design, position, and propose cybersecurity solutions that drive services-led growth and platform expansion.
- Architect end-to-end cybersecurity solutions and author Statements of Work (advisory, assessment, and implementation) that clearly define scope, outcomes, and success criteria.
- Maintain momentum throughout the sales process by accelerating time from discovery to proposal and removing friction between sales, technical, and delivery teams.
- Participate in project kickoffs and remain engaged post-sale to ensure alignment between proposed solutions and delivery execution.
- Support sales efforts through technical presentations, executive briefings, solution walkthroughs, and proof-of-concept engagements as required.
- Collaborate with internal engineering, delivery, and partner teams to ensure proposed solutions align with organizational capabilities and customer expectations.
- Build and maintain trusted relationships with customer stakeholders, including security and IT leadership, to support long-term account growth.
- Accurately track opportunities, pipeline influence, and activities within CRM systems and support forecasting and reporting requirements.
